[Launched] Generally Available: Seamless failback for HyperV-to-Azure: Managed Disk support in Azure Site Recovery

Azure Site Recovery now enables failback from Azure VMs to on-premises Hyper-V, even if replication from on-premises to Azure happened to storage account and the failed-over Azure VM uses managed disks. Learn more. Source: Microsoft Azure – aggiornamenti

Retirement: Support for Python 3.10 ends on October 1st, 2026

On October 1, 2026 extended support for Python 3.10 will end. Your apps that are hosted on App Service will continue to run, but security updates will no longer be available, and we’ll no longer provide customer service for Python 3.10. Learn more about A Source: Microsoft Azure[…]
